기금넷 공식사이트 - 금 선물 - 거래 소프트웨어 Boyi 마스터는 어떻게 데이터를 EXCEL 로 내보냅니까?
거래 소프트웨어 Boyi 마스터는 어떻게 데이터를 EXCEL 로 내보냅니까?
박예주 데이터 비호 판매상 VBS 로 전송
Sub Main ()' 스크립트 마스터 프로그램, 여기에 마스터 프로그램 코드를 쓰십시오.
DateNum= 10 '0 은 모든 가져오기를 의미합니다. 초기화 시 모두 가져오므로 앞으로 마지막 며칠 동안의 데이터만 업데이트하는 것이 좋습니다. 10 은 최근 10 일만 내보낸다는 의미입니다.
Strfile = "e: \ securitiesdata \ pobo \ data \ nyefut \ day \ conc.day"' Boyi 마스터 일일 파일 (미국 원유 연속)
File name = "c: \ txtday \ ididconc.txt"' 익스포트 파일 (feihu 리셀러 표준 텍스트 파일).
PoboToFoxtraderTXT 파일, 파일 이름, 날짜
End Sub' 스크립트 주 프로그램이 종료되었습니다.
Sub PoboToFoxtraderTXT(strFile, fileName, dateNum)
Const ForReading = 1, ForWriting = 2, ForAppending = 8
Const tristeusedefault =-2, TristateTrue =-1, TristateFalse = 0
Dim 개체 흐름, FSO, 가그 (10)
Set objstream = createobject ("adodb. 흐름) 을 참조하십시오
ObjStream. 유형 =1
ObjStream. 열다
ObjStream. LoadFromFile strFile
DateNum=0 이면
DateNum = objStream.Size/32
ElseIf dateNum & lt 다음에 objStream.Size/32 가 옵니다
DateNum=dateNum
기타
DateNum=objStream 입니다. 사이즈 /32
만약 ... 끝날거야
ObjStream.position = objStream 입니다. Size-dateNum*32
I = 1 to dateNum 의 경우
ReadFile = AscB(objStream) 입니다. 읽기 (1)+ascb (objstream). 읽기 (1) * 256+ascb (objstream). 읽기 (1) * 256 * 256+ascb (objstream). 읽기 (1) * 256 * 256 * 256
Nian = readFile\ 1048576
왕위 = readfile \ 65536-nian *16+100
Ri = (readfile mod 65536) \ 256 \ 8+100
Riqi = CSTR (nian)+"/"+right (CSTR (yue), 2)+"/"+Right(CStr(ri), 2)
J = 1 4 의 경우
ReadFile = AscB(objStream) 입니다. 읽기 (1)+ascb (objstream). 읽기 (1) * 256+ascb (objstream). 읽기 (1) * 256 * 256+ascb (objstream). 읽기 (1) * 256 * 256 * 256
자그 (j) =CStr(readFile/ 1000)+ ""
그리고 나서
Objstream. 위치 = objstream 입니다. 위치+12' 볼륨 및 위치의 데이터 구조를 알 수 없으므로 일시적으로 내보내지 않습니다!
서초 = 서초+일기+""+가형 (2)+ 가형 (3)+ 가형 (4)+ 가형 (1)+vbCrLf
이치 = ""
그리고 나서
ObjStream. 닫기
Set objStream = Nothing
Set fso=CreateObject("Scripting. 파일 시스템 객체) 를 참조하십시오
Fso 인 경우. FolderExists("C:\TXTDAY ") 다음에
I=0
기타
Fso. CreateFolder ("C:\TXTDAY ")
만약 ... 끝날거야
MyFile=fso 를 설정합니다. OpenTextFile (파일 이름, ForWriting, True, TristateFalse)
내 문서. WriteLine 책장
MyFile.close
MyFile = Nothing 을 설정합니다
Fso = 없음 설정
끝단 접합